FARMINGTON – National Day of Prayer will be observed Thursday, May 5, with a noontime prayer ceremony that is open to the public. For the second year in a row the National Day of Prayer will also be observed in Wilton.

This year’s observance will take place at the Gazebo in Meeting House Park and at the Gazebo at Bass Park at the head of Wilson Lake in Wilton. Both events begin at noon.

The ceremony will feature the reading of the proclamation of the governor, a color guard, music, a short message on the theme and various prayers offered by community members. The theme for the National Day of Prayer this year is “God Shed His Grace on Thee.”

The National Day of Prayer is an annual event established by an act of Congress, which encourages Americans to pray for our nation, its people, and its leaders. For more information about local events, contact Bernadette Harvell at 778-2981.
